This indicates that the brand-new company (or its wholly had subsidiaries) must itself be the employer of the qualifying workers. For a brand-new commercial venture situated within a local facility, the new business can directly or indirectly create the permanent settings. Approximately 90% of the task creation demand for regional center financiers may be satisfied utilizing indirect work.


Indirect jobs are held outside of the new company yet are developed as a result of the new business. EB5 Immigrant Investor Program. In the instance of a distressed organization, the EB-5 capitalist might rely upon work maintenance. The capitalist should show that the variety of existing workers is, or will certainly be, no less than the pre-investment degree for a duration of at least two years




The loss for this period need to be at least 20% of the troubled service' total assets before the loss. When establishing whether the distressed organization has actually remained in presence for two years, USCIS will certainly take into consideration successors in passion to the troubled business when assessing whether they have been in presence for the same time period as business they succeeded.

Jobs that are intermittent, temporary, seasonal, or transient do not certify as permanent full-time tasks. Nevertheless, work that are anticipated to last a minimum of two years are normally ruled out intermittent, temporary, seasonal, or transient. Resources suggests cash money and all genuine, personal, or blended substantial assets had and managed by the immigrant investor.

As long as a youngster declare modification of standing before transforming 21, they will be shielded from maturing out under the Kid Condition Protection Act (CSPA). Also if visas subsequently come to be inaccessible while the primary investor's I-526E application is pending, USCIS will certainly refine the child's change application once the priority day becomes present.


Variables consist of the kid's age when the moms and dad submitted the I-526E petition, the duration the request was pending, when a visa becomes available, and when the kid availed themselves of the visa (EB5 Immigrant Investor Program). Financiers abroad that have actually been denied nonimmigrant visas as a result of regarded immigrant intent, that are incapable to find business happy to fund them for job visas, or that do not certify for family-based visas might still be eligible for permanent house through the EB-5 program

The typical minimum financial investment amount has raised to $1.8 million (from $1 million) to represent inflation. The minimal investment in a TEA has boosted to $900,000 (from $500,000) to represent inflation. Future changes will also be linked to inflation (per the Customer Cost Index for All Urban Consumers, or CPI-U) and happen every 5 years.

This Conditional residency will certainly be valid for 2 years. Before the end of both years the financier must file a 2nd request with Immigration to remove the problems. In the application click resources the financier should reveal that the investment enterprise is still readily active and has actually the needed 10 my review here (10) staff members.


When an investor becomes a Permanent citizen the capitalist may offer or liquidate component or all of the investment enterprise. Qualifying Investors Anybody, no matter nationality might get the EB-5 visa. Certifying capitalists must, nonetheless, be actual persons and not companies, although the financial investment has to be made through a company.

An investor can also produce a new business by expanding an existing business. To qualify the development should result in a boost of a minimum of 40 percent in the internet well worth of business or in the variety of workers of the organization. Management of the Enterprise by the Investor An EB-5 applicant have to be included in the management of the new business.


The possessions of the investment business whereupon the petition is based may not utilized to protect any of the indebtedness. Work Development To get approved for EB-5 standing, a financial investment normally should create permanent work for at the very least 10 united state citizens, authorized irreversible residents, or various other immigrants lawfully licensed to be used in the United States.

The jobs do not have to exist at the time of the initial financial investment or prior to the EB-5 request is submitted. A petition might be submitted with a comprehensive organization strategy demonstrating a requirement for at the very least 10 workers within the next two years. The business strategy require just suggest the approximate days throughout the adhering to 2 years when the workers will be worked with.
